Anthony Doran, age 69, a resident of Winfield, died at home on Sunday, June 18. He was born on March 26, 1937 in Newcastle-upon-tyne, England to William and Violet Doran.

Tony served in the Royal Candian Air Force as a pilot from 1961 until 1966, when he joined American Airlines. He worked as a pilot for American until retiring in 1997 and was a member of the Gray Eagles and Silver Stripes. He enjoyed recreational flying and was a member of the Midwest Navioneers and the National Navion Society. In retirement, his love for travel lead him to all seven Continents.

He was a member of Glen Ellyn Bible Church.

He is survived by his wife Lynda, one son, Michael of California, two daughters, Kathryn (Al) Lupenski of Virginia, and Sandra (Steven) Rogelberg of North Carolina, two grandchildren, Sasha and Gordon Rogelberg, one brother, Peter (Beverly) Doran, and three sisters, Anne (Frank) Graham, Patricia (John) Butler and Susan (Dick) Wagland all of Ontario, Canada.

He was preceded in death by his parents and his first wife Margaret.
